



Apple's music products and services accounted for 44 percent of Apple's revenue. Oppenheimer said that the iPod shuffle was especially possible, though Apple doesn't give figures on sales of individual models. Apple ended the quarter with 4-7 weeks of iPod channel inventory, which is within the company's goal.
The iTunes Store helped other music revenue grow 35 percent year over year. For the recent financial quarter, gross margins rose to 35.1 percent, up from 29.8 percent in the year-earlier quarter. However, Apple offered fiscal third-quarter guidance slightly below what analysts expected, forecasting revenue of $5.1 billion and earnings per share of 66 cents. Analysts had expected profit of 67 cents per share on revenue of $5.5 billion.
